EXCLUSIVE: Kristian Woolf tipped as Cowboys smoky due to Taumalolo Tonga ties – Wide World of Sports
‘What he’s done has been truly amazing’
Tonga and St Helens coach Kristian Woolf must be considered a major chance to get the Cowboys job due to his tight relationship with $10 million superstar Jason Taumalolo.
That’s the verdict from Queensland legend Darren Lockyer, as the Cowboys launch their search for Paul Green’s replacement after axing the 2015 premiership-winning coach.
